Step inside the quaint Haelid Museum/Café, nestled in the serene landscape of Kristnes, Iceland. This intimate space showcases touching remnants of Icelandic domestic life with vintage beds, handcrafted blankets, and nostalgic personal artifacts bathed in soft natural light. Feel transported to a quieter era where simplicity and heritage shine through. The gentle hum of the Icelandic countryside outside contrasts with the thoughtfully preserved history inside, inviting travel lovers to connect emotionally with Iceland’s rich cultural roots. Embrace this heartfelt museum experience tucked away in Eyjafjarðarsveit and ignite your passion for slow travel and museum discoveries.
